Harry Nankin 1993 I, Terra, thou/Casuarina (Werribee Gorge) [Cathexis]
Graphite, pencil and watercolour on toned silver gelatine plein air fibre paper shadowgrams Triptych: a) Left 216 x 106 cm; b) Centre 226 x106 cm;
c) Right 217 x106 cm
"an image of almost an entire mature native Casuarina tree located in a rugged canyon west of Melbourne. It was exposed against the tree using the light of the full moon plus flash and took some 6 weeks (5-8 hrs a day) of post-development (Farmer's reducer) bleaching, chemical toning (for contrast & colour) and spotting to complete." (Harry Nankin, May 20, 2007)
